Sir, I came across a silly doubt, are vapour pressure and aqeous tension the same or is there a difference? Thank you.

vapour pressure is the pressure exerted by the vapours on the surface of liquid
Aqueous tension is defined as the pressure exerted by saturated water vapour. As gases are generally collected over water they are moist. Pressure of dry gas can be therefore calculated by subtracting vapour pressure of water from the total pressure of the moist gas which contains water vapours also
